Disjoint reference and wh-trace

This article explores the ramifications of an analysis of disjoint reference for the theory of core grammar.1 The analysis we will adopt accounts for coreference possibilities between pronouns and wh-traces and, following May (1981), also provides an explanation for the COMP-to-COMP condition on Wh Movement of Chomsky (1973). The central assumption of the analysis—that wh-trace binding is exempt from the Prepositional Island Condition (PIC) and the Specified Subject Condition (SSC)—allows for a simplification of the theories of binding and indexing, and also provides an argument that the Subjacency Condition is properly interpreted as a condition on representations rather than a condition on derivations.

The organization of this article is as follows. Section 1 deals with the theoretical framework presupposed in the discussion. Section 2 contains an explication of indexing and binding as applied to the various NP-types (e.g., lexical NP vs. NP-trace). This section gives the analysis of disjoint reference under which wh-traces must be exempt from the PIC and SSC.

The following discussion presupposes the general framework of the Extended Standard Theory as developed in Chomsky (1975c), Chomsky and Lasnik (1977), and Lasnik and Kupin (1977)—including in particular trace theory (see Chomsky (1980) and the references cited there). In addition, it will be assumed that the PIC and SSC constitute principles of binding (Chomsky (1980) and Freidin (1978)) rather than conditions on rules of grammar (Chomsky (1973; 1976)).

Following Chomsky and Lasnik (1977), the organization of core grammar is taken to be roughly as shown in (1).

(See Lasnik and Freidin (1981) for a discussion of how Case theory (as discussed in Chomsky (1980)) relates to this organization.) The components of (I) constitute “the Syntax”; those of (II), “the Phonology”; and those of (III), “Logical Form.” (I) maps base structures onto S-structures, the output of the transformational component.3 (II) maps S-structures onto phonetic representations; and (III) maps S-structures onto representations in logical form (LF), one aspect of semantic representation. According to (1), the rules of the phonology in no way determine semantic representations and the rules of LF in no way determine phonetic representations. (1) constitutes an empirical hypothesis and therefore comes with the usual caveats. We return to (1) in section 3.

With respect to indexing, we adopt part of the formalism given in Chomsky (1980). Every NP is assigned a referential index, consisting of a single integer i(i≥1). In addition, every nonanaphoric NP is assigned an anaphoric index, given as a set of integers which consists of the referential indices of all c-com-manding NPs. An index (i, {j}) indicates that an NP whose referential index is i may not have the same intended referent as an NP whose referential index is j. The relation between the referential and anaphoric indices of an NP is that of disjoint reference (DR). Anaphors are not assigned anaphoric indices; only nonanaphoric NPs enter directly into the relation of DR.
